2nd round (56th overall): DJ Swearinger, CB/S, South Carolina

Scouting Report: http://www.rotoworld.com/articles/cfb/4 ... swearinger
(Sounds like Legion of Boom material already) In most mocks I see DJ Swearinger drafted around the late 3rd round. There is a chance he could be there at our 3rd but I don't think the Seahawks will risk it. Carroll and Schneider's mentality has been if they like a player they will take him regardless of where he is projected. Swearinger is a versatile player who can play both safety positions and cornerback. He is a vocal leader and many of his teammates say he is the most competitive player on the team. Pete was asked recently what he looks for in players and he said one of the the most important things he looks for is their competitiveness.The unit as a whole took on Swearinger's personality, playing with equal part's cockiness and violent reckless abandonment.

5th round (138th overall): Zac Dysert, QB, Miami (OH)

Scouting Report: http://www.sbnation.com/nfl-mock-draft/ ... ing-report
Highlights:When moving around, Dysert seems to be at his best. He manages to find his way through a messy pocket comfortably while keeping his eyes down field looking for the big play. He's also able to make strong and accurate throws while he is one the move and outside of the pocket. Dysert is a solid athlete with the ability to escape pressure and slip through sacks. While he's not by any means a running quarterback, he does have the ability to scramble and take what the defense gives him on a certain play.
